The prediction of mid-winter and spring breakups of ice cover on Canadian rivers using a hybrid ontology-based and machine learning model

Abstract

Mid-winter breakups (MWBs) are an increasingly common event on Canadian rivers resulting in the early breakup of river ice cover, with complex and numerous drivers. This study focuses on the development of an MWB Ontology which allows the key data, events, and relationships in an ice season to be defined and analyzed. The MWB Ontology is applied to a national case study of 54 rivers in Canada. Through assessment of the MWB Ontology with network …
